After looking through many hardwood species web sites and after looking through my books, I can't find a description of tiger oak.
Isn't tiger oak simply QS white oak with a pseudo species name? If it is legitimate, where is it forested?

Any oak I've seen people describe as "Tiger Oak" was in fact White oak with alot of large rays.
